How common is greening in gentrifying areas?
Jessica Quinton, Lorien Nesbitt, James J. Connolly, Elvin Wyly
Urban Geography
Urban Farm DB summary
This descriptive analysis identified gentrifying areas in Vancouver, Calgary, and Toronto, Canada, from 1996–2006 and 2006–2016, to determine the prevalence of greening interventions. The study found that greening, including parks, cycle lanes, and community gardens, frequently occurred before, during, and after gentrification. These results indicate that greening is common in gentrifying areas throughout the gentrification process, suggesting a need for a broader understanding of the relationship between urban greening and gentrification.
